  1. Situation: I have got a To4 turbocharger with no internal gate and T3 flange, a turbosmart 45mm wastegate, a busted rb20 turbo and a custom exhaust manifold with T4 flange. Problem: I want to fit the To4 with external gate, but will have to modifly exhaust manifold, dump pipe, intake pipes, wastegate fittings and pipes etc. Ideally thats what i want to do thou it willtake time and money Solution: The old mans a fitter and turner, and he had a look at the gear i had and a way we could go about fitting it all. After a good examination, hes come up with an idea. Take the exhaust housing of the to4 turbo with has a T3 flange, and fit it with the exhaust housing of the rb20 turbo. He says it will bolt straight up and only machining the housing out bigger enough for the T04 wheel is required. Advantages: Exhaust will be the same and no mods will be needed. Can use stock manifold because flange sizes will be the same. It will have a internal wastegate, so no need to fit external gate. Slight mod for the intake. So is it worth a shot??

  13. Ive got a standard rb20 turbo which has been hi-flowed, and its causing problems. When u come onto boost and then back off, the air seems to be mainly coming out the pod filter in pulses, and you get a fluttering sound. Ive changed differnet bovs and its made no differance. Also when im cruising along the highway at 100km/h and you put your foot slighty and start making low boost, it starts making pulsing noises at the pod, as if its sucking air then stoping then sucking air etc. Ive got a 3'' solid intake system for it aswell, so i cant seem it restricting air for the turbo.
